Compare all specifications:
2008 Chevrolet Corvette | 2007 Ford Galaxy | |
Make | Chevrolet | Ford |
Model | Corvette | Galaxy |
Year Released | 2008 | 2007 |
Body Type | Coupe | Minivan |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 8201 cc | 1894 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 600 HP | 89 HP |
Torque | 815 Nm | 240 Nm |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 5 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4440 mm | 4650 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1890 mm | 1820 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1250 mm | 1800 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2690 mm | 2840 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 68 L | 70 L |
